A Single Book Is Equivalent To This World! Imām Muqbil—may Allāh have mercy upon him—said: "And we advise the students of knowledge to be devoted to the acquisition of books, even if one of them must sell his car, and even if one of them must sell his ʿamāmah (turban) for the purpose of buying a book. A single book is equivalent to this world and whatever good it contains." [Qamʿ al-Muʿānid wa-Zajr al-Ḥāqid al-Ḥāsid (p. 495)] ——— Translated by: Umm Āssia al-Barbariyyah https://t.me/Muqbil_Eng https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

Benefits from the Book ‘The Freshly Picked Fruits from the Narrations of the Salaf’ The Virtue of Knowledge [Narration #3] Sufyān Ibn ʿUyaynah—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: «إِنْ تَرَكَ النَّاسُ العِلْمَ صَارَ النَّاسُ جُهَّالًا» "If people abandon knowledge, they will become ignorant." [Al-Faqīh wal-Mutafaqqih (133) with a ṣaḥīḥ (sound) chain] ——— Translated by: Abū Juwayriyyah al-Nījīrī Official English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manieng Official English WhatsApp Channel: wh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8Cgjv30LKQVs47E91E Official Arabic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mani

Benefits from the Book ‘The Freshly Picked Fruits from the Narrations of the Salaf’ The Virtue of Knowledge [Narration #2] Ibn Masʿūd—may Allāh be pleased with him—said: «عَلَيْكُمْ بِالعِلْمِ قَبْلَ أَنْ يُقْبَضَ، وَقَبْضُهُ أَنْ يُذْهَبَ بِأَصْحَابِهِ» "Adhere to knowledge before it is taken away, and its being taken away is that its people are taken (i.e., they die)." [Al-Faqīh wal-Mutafaqqih (156) with a ṣaḥīḥ (sound) chain] ——— Translated by: Abū Juwayriyyah al-Nījīrī Official English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manieng Official English WhatsApp Channel: wh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8Cgjv30LKQVs47E91E Official Arabic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mani

THIS IS A FITNAH AND HUMILIATION! It is narrated from Ḥabīb ibn Abī Thābit that he said: One day, ʿAbdullāh ibn Masʿūd—may Allāh be pleased with him—went out from his home, and some people started to follow him. He said to them: “Are you in need of something?” They said: “No, we are not in need of anything; we just want to walk with you (to follow you).” He replied: “Go back! Because this is a humiliation for the follower, and it is a fitnah for the one who is being followed.” [Ṣifat al-Ṣafwah, 1/186]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G

ONE MILLION NARRATIONS WRITTEN BY HAND! Muḥammad ibn Naṣr al-Ṭabarī—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: “I visited Yaḥyā ibn Maʿīn—may Allāh have mercy on him—and found by him such-and-such amounts of parchments (notebooks). And I heard him say: ‘Indeed, I have written with these two hands of mine one million narrations.’” [Al-Dhahabī, Siyar Aʿlām al-Nubalāʾ, 11/91]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

“DO YOU THINK THAT I SELL ḤADĪTH?” ʿĪsā ibn Yūnus said: “The Amīr ʿĪsā ibn Mūsā sent to al-Aʿmash a thousand dirhams and a book so that he would write in it ḥadīth. So he wrote in it: ‘In the name of Allāh, the Entirely Merciful, the Especially Merciful. Say, “He is Allāh, [Who is] One,”’ and he sent it back to him. He (the Amīr) sent to him, saying: ‘Do you think that I am not proficient in the Book of Allāh, i.e. the Qurʾān?’ He (al-Aʿmash) sent to him, saying: ‘Do you think that I sell ḥadīth?’” [Imām al-Dhahabī, Siyar Aʿlām al-Nubalāʾ, 6/236]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

Benefits from the Book ‘The Freshly Picked Fruits from the Narrations of the Salaf’ The Virtues of Knowledge [Narration #1] Shaykh al-Islām—may Allāh have mercy on him—said regarding the ḥadīth: «مَنْ يُرِدِ اللهُ بِهِ خَيْرًا يُفَقِّهْهُ فِي الدِّينِ» "Whomever Allāh intends good for, He grants him understanding of the religion." The necessary implication of this is that whoever Allāh does not grant understanding in the religion, He did not intend good for him. Thus, gaining understanding in the religion is an obligation. And understanding in the religion means knowing the legal rulings through their revealed evidences. So whoever does not know that, is not one who understands. [Majmūʿ al-Fatāwā (3/198)] ——— Translated by: Abū Juwayriyyah al-Nījīrī Official English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manieng Official English WhatsApp Channel: wh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8Cgjv30LKQVs47E91E Official Arabic Telegram Channel: https://t.me/sheikhmuhammadbinmani

PERFECTLY DICTATING ELEVEN THOUSAND NARRATIONS FROM MEMORY! Abū Dāwūd al-Khaffāf said: I heard Isḥāq ibn Rāhawayh say: “Indeed, it is as though I am looking at one hundred thousand narrations in my books, and thirty thousand (narrations) I am able to recite.” Al-Khaffāf said: “Isḥāq ibn Rāhawayh dictated eleven thousand narrations to us from his memory. He then read them out to us (again) without adding or removing a single letter.” [Al-Mizzī, Tahdhīb al-Kamāl fī Asmāʾ al-Rijāl, 2/384]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

DO NOT BE EXTRAVAGANT WITH WATER Al-Imām Aḥmad—may Allāh have mercy on him—reported on the authority of ʿAbdullāh ibn ʿAmr ibn al-ʿĀṣ—may Allāh be pleased with him: The Prophet ﷺ passed by Saʿd while he was performing wuḍūʾ (ablution). He ﷺ said: “What is this extravagance?” Saʿd said: “Is there extravagance with water in al-wuḍūʾ?” He ﷺ said: “Yes, even if you were on the banks of a flowing river.” Reported by Ibn Mājah on the authority of Qutaybah. I say: The chain is ḥasan. [Muḥammad Nāṣir al-Dīn al-Albānī, Silsilat al-Aḥādīth al-Ṣaḥīḥah, 7/860]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

KNOWLEDGE AND MANNERS Al-Khaṭīb al-Baghdādī—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: عِلْمٌ بِلا أدب كنار بِلا حطب، وأدب بلا عِلْم كروح بِلا جِسم. “Knowledge without manners is like fire without wood. Manners without knowledge is like a spirit without a body.” [Al-Jāmiʿ, 1/80]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

TEACH YOUR CHILDREN TO BE TRUTHFUL Shaykh Muḥammad ibn Ṣāliḥ al-ʿUthaymīn—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: “Teach your children to be truthful in speech and actions. Therefore, when you speak to them, don’t lie to them, and when you promise them, don’t break your promise.” [Al-Ḍiyāʾ al-Lāmiʿ, 6/96]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

MODERATION UPON THE SUNNAH Ibn Masʿūd—may Allāh be pleased with him—said: “Moderation in following the Sunnah is better than exerting oneself upon bidʿah.” [Sunan al-Dārimī, no. 223]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Riḍwān al-Kīnī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029VaHVDfO2kNFjO6CnyX3r

THE STUDENT OF KNOWLEDGE MUST BE PATIENT Imām Muqbil ibn Hādī al-Wādiʿī—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: “A student of knowledge must be patient, even if matters and problems accumulate upon him, and he feels tightness in his chest. He may even push himself with memorisation and dedication to seeking knowledge to the extent that he feels hardness in his heart. This should not deter him, for Shayṭān does not want good for you; he wants to turn you away from seeking knowledge. This is because seeking knowledge in this time is the greatest fortress, by the permission of Allāh the Exalted, that protects you from trials.” [Al-Muqtaraḥ fī Ajwibat Baʿḍ Asʾilat al-Muṣṭalaḥ, p. 170]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Abū ʿUrwah Jamāl https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G

THE ENEMIES OF ISLĀM WILL SWALLOW US UP Imām Muqbil—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: «أَهْلُ السُّنَّةِ مُحْتَاجُونَ إِلَى تَزَاوُرٍ فِيمَا بَيْنَهُمْ، وَإِلَى تَعَاوُنٍ، وَإِلَّا، فَوَاللَّهِ سَيَبْتَلِعُنَا أَعْدَاءُ الْإِسْلَامِ». “Ahl al-Sunnah are in need of visiting one another and cooperating with one another (upon goodness), and if not, by Allāh, the enemies of Islām will swallow us up.” [Al-Jāmiʿ al-Kabīr, 2/571]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Umm Ḥasnā https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G

THE PHRASE “NATURAL DISASTERS” Imām Muqbil—may Allāh have mercy on him—wrote: “As for the one who ascribes these matters (i.e., earthquakes and the likes) to nature and says (they are) natural disasters; if he intends by this that nature itself is the cause, then he is a disbeliever. It is reported in the two authentic ḥadīth compilations (Bukhārī and Muslim) from the ḥadīth of Zayd ibn Khālid al-Juhanī, who said: Allāh’s Messenger ﷺ led the morning prayer in al-Ḥudaybiyah after it had rained the previous night. When the Prophet ﷺ had finished the prayer, he faced the people and said: ‘Do you know what your Lord has said?’ They replied: ‘Allāh and His Messenger know better.’ (The Prophet ﷺ said): ‘Allāh said: “This morning some of My worshippers remained as true believers and some became non-believers; he who said that it had rained due to the blessing and mercy of Allāh is a believer in Me and does not believe in the star, but he who said it had rained because of such-and-such star is a disbeliever in Me and a believer in the star.”’” [Īḍāḥ al-Maqāl fī Asbāb al-Zilzāl, p. 132]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Abū Isḥāq Muḥammad https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G

WHAT TRULY HARMS US Imām Muqbil ibn Hādī al-Wādiʿī—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: “It does not harm us that our clothes become ripped, nor does it harm us that we go hungry. What harms us is that we are stripped of our religion for the perishable goods of this worldly life.” [Al-Fawākih al-Janiyyah, 1/149]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Abū ʿAbdillāh al-ʿAkawī https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G

The Greatest Harm Imām Muqbil ibn Hādī al-Wādiʿī—may Allāh have mercy on him—said: «أَعْظَمُ مَا يَضُرُّ الْمُسْلِمِينَ هُوَ تَنْفِيرُهُمْ عَنْ عُلَمَائِهِمْ». “The greatest matter which harms the Muslims is the matter of pushing them away from their scholars.” [Al-Samāʿ al-Mubāshir, no. 40] ═══✺✺═══ Translated by: Abū Isḥāq Muḥammad https://t.me/gemsofthescholars https://whatsapp.com/channel/0029Vb8DZ1zLCoX1ZdFuvm3G
